LATEST UPDATE: If you do not want the flatbed on this truck, I will remove and keep it at no charge. I will also remove the outer rear dual tires and you can throw them in the back of your pickup. Then the overall weight would be about 4500-5000lbs., which is OK for any normal duty car trailer and the required minimum width between your trailer fenders would only need to be 66" Dimensions: Overall Length (to front of bumper) = 23'-4", Height = 7'-0", front tread width = 66", rear tread width = 88" - but with outer rear tires removed would be 66". Please see my other 1941 & 1948 truck listings too! 4/8/2010 Freed up stuck valve (the valve cover is back on since these pics). I took it for a drive today and tested everything. Engine runs great, truck drives and shifts fine, tested bed dump and two speed rear axle. Everything works including all gauges, the brakes work but feel weak. 1950 Chevy dump truck as pictured with clear title. 16,000lb rating. It has no rust thru ANYWHERE. It still has the original paint, and the stock racks have a nice patina, but in excellent condition with the original paint as well. These racks/sideboards are removable, and also flip up to raise the height another 3 ft. or so. The bed is 14' Long, 8' Wide. I am not sure of mileage on this truck I forgot to check it. I am the second owner of this vehicle, and the previous owners obviously took very good care of it. There are just a few minor dents in the body that are easily fixed. The drivers side door window is broken and there is a cracked winshield. The tires are very old will need to be replaced, as well as the whole truck could use some restoration work.
